| from .. import unittest
 | |
| 
 | |
| from synapse.util.caches.lrucache import LruCache
 | |
| from synapse.util.caches.treecache import TreeCache
 | |
| 
 | |
| from mock import Mock
 | |
| 
 | |
| 
 | |
| class LruCacheTestCase(unittest.TestCase):
 | |
| 
 | |
|     def test_get_set(self):
 | |
|         cache = LruCache(1)
 | |
|         cache["key"] = "value"
 | |
|         self.assertEquals(cache.get("key"), "value")
 | |
|         self.assertEquals(cache["key"], "value")
 | |
| 
 | |
|     def test_eviction(self):
 | |
|         cache = LruCache(2)
 | |
|         cache[1] = 1
 | |
|         cache[2] = 2
 | |
| 
 | |
|         self.assertEquals(cache.get(1), 1)
 | |
|         self.assertEquals(cache.get(2), 2)
 | |
| 
 | |
|         cache[3] = 3
 | |
| 
 | |
|         self.assertEquals(cache.get(1), None)
 | |
|         self.assertEquals(cache.get(2), 2)
 | |
|         self.assertEquals(cache.get(3), 3)
 | |
| 
 | |
|     def test_setdefault(self):
 | |
|         cache = LruCache(1)
 | |
|         self.assertEquals(cache.setdefault("key", 1), 1)
 | |
|         self.assertEquals(cache.get("key"), 1)
 | |
|         self.assertEquals(cache.setdefault("key", 2), 1)
 | |
|         self.assertEquals(cache.get("key"), 1)
 | |
|         cache["key"] = 2  # Make sure overriding works.
 | |
|         self.assertEquals(cache.get("key"), 2)
 | |
| 
 | |
|     def test_pop(self):
 | |
|         cache = LruCache(1)
 | |
|         cache["key"] = 1
 | |
|         self.assertEquals(cache.pop("key"), 1)
 | |
|         self.assertEquals(cache.pop("key"), None)
 | |
| 
 | |
|     def test_del_multi(self):
 | |
|         cache = LruCache(4, 2, cache_type=TreeCache)
 | |
|         cache[("animal", "cat")] = "mew"
 | |
|         cache[("animal", "dog")] = "woof"
 | |
|         cache[("vehicles", "car")] = "vroom"
 | |
|         cache[("vehicles", "train")] = "chuff"
 | |
| 
 | |
|         self.assertEquals(len(cache), 4)
 | |
| 
 | |
|         self.assertEquals(cache.get(("animal", "cat")), "mew")
 | |
|         self.assertEquals(cache.get(("vehicles", "car")), "vroom")
 | |
|         cache.del_multi(("animal",))
 | |
|         self.assertEquals(len(cache), 2)
 | |
|         self.assertEquals(cache.get(("animal", "cat")), None)
 | |
|         self.assertEquals(cache.get(("animal", "dog")), None)
 | |
|         self.assertEquals(cache.get(("vehicles", "car")), "vroom")
 | |
|         self.assertEquals(cache.get(("vehicles", "train")), "chuff")
 | |
|         # Man from del_multi say "Yes".
 | |
| 
 | |
|     def test_clear(self):
 | |
|         cache = LruCache(1)
 | |
|         cache["key"] = 1
 | |
|         cache.clear()
 | |
|         self.assertEquals(len(cache), 0)
 | |
| 
 | |
| 
 | |
| class LruCacheCallbacksTestCase(unittest.TestCase):
 | |
|     def test_get(self):
 | |
|         m = Mock()
 | |
|         cache = LruCache(1)
 | |
| 
 | |
|         cache.set("key", "value")
 | |
|         self.assertFalse(m.called)
 | |
| 
 | |
|         cache.get("key", callbacks=[m])
 | |
|         self.assertFalse(m.called)
 | |
| 
 | |
|         cache.get("key", "value")
 | |
|         self.assertFalse(m.called)
 | |
| 
 | |
|         cache.set("key", "value2")
 | |
|         self.assertEquals(m.call_count, 1)
 | |
| 
 | |
|         cache.set("key", "value")
 | |
|         self.assertEquals(m.call_count, 1)
 | |
| 
 | |
|     def test_multi_get(self):
 | |
|         m = Mock()
 | |
|         cache = LruCache(1)
 | |
| 
 | |
|         cache.set("key", "value")
 | |
|         self.assertFalse(m.called)
 | |
| 
 | |
|         cache.get("key", callbacks=[m])
 | |
|         self.assertFalse(m.called)
 | |
| 
 | |
|         cache.get("key", callbacks=[m])
 | |
|         self.assertFalse(m.called)
 | |
| 
 | |
|         cache.set("key", "value2")
 | |
|         self.assertEquals(m.call_count, 1)
 | |
| 
 | |
|         cache.set("key", "value")
 | |
|         self.assertEquals(m.call_count, 1)
 | |
| 
 | |
|     def test_set(self):
 | |
|         m = Mock()
 | |
|         cache = LruCache(1)
 | |
| 
 | |
|         cache.set("key", "value", callbacks=[m])
 | |
|         self.assertFalse(m.called)
 | |
| 
 | |
|         cache.set("key", "value")
 | |
|         self.assertFalse(m.called)
 | |
| 
 | |
|         cache.set("key", "value2")
 | |
|         self.assertEquals(m.call_count, 1)
 | |
| 
 | |
|         cache.set("key", "value")
 | |
|         self.assertEquals(m.call_count, 1)
 | |
| 
 | |
|     def test_pop(self):
 | |
|         m = Mock()
 | |
|         cache = LruCache(1)
 | |
| 
 | |
|         cache.set("key", "value", callbacks=[m])
 | |
|         self.assertFalse(m.called)
 | |
| 
 | |
|         cache.pop("key")
 | |
|         self.assertEquals(m.call_count, 1)
 | |
| 
 | |
|         cache.set("key", "value")
 | |
|         self.assertEquals(m.call_count, 1)
 | |
| 
 | |
|         cache.pop("key")
 | |
|         self.assertEquals(m.call_count, 1)
 | |
| 
 | |
|     def test_del_multi(self):
 | |
|         m1 = Mock()
 | |
|         m2 = Mock()
 | |
|         m3 = Mock()
 | |
|         m4 = Mock()
 | |
|         cache = LruCache(4, 2, cache_type=TreeCache)
 | |
| 
 | |
|         cache.set(("a", "1"), "value", callbacks=[m1])
 | |
|         cache.set(("a", "2"), "value", callbacks=[m2])
 | |
|         cache.set(("b", "1"), "value", callbacks=[m3])
 | |
|         cache.set(("b", "2"), "value", callbacks=[m4])
 | |
| 
 | |
|         self.assertEquals(m1.call_count, 0)
 | |
|         self.assertEquals(m2.call_count, 0)
 | |
|         self.assertEquals(m3.call_count, 0)
 | |
|         self.assertEquals(m4.call_count, 0)
 | |
| 
 | |
|         cache.del_multi(("a",))
 | |
| 
 | |
|         self.assertEquals(m1.call_count, 1)
 | |
|         self.assertEquals(m2.call_count, 1)
 | |
|         self.assertEquals(m3.call_count, 0)
 | |
|         self.assertEquals(m4.call_count, 0)
 | |
| 
 | |
|     def test_clear(self):
 | |
|         m1 = Mock()
 | |
|         m2 = Mock()
 | |
|         cache = LruCache(5)
 | |
| 
 | |
|         cache.set("key1", "value", callbacks=[m1])
 | |
|         cache.set("key2", "value", callbacks=[m2])
 | |
| 
 | |
|         self.assertEquals(m1.call_count, 0)
 | |
|         self.assertEquals(m2.call_count, 0)
 | |
| 
 | |
|         cache.clear()
 | |
| 
 | |
|         self.assertEquals(m1.call_count, 1)
 | |
|         self.assertEquals(m2.call_count, 1)
 | |
| 
 | |
|     def test_eviction(self):
 | |
|         m1 = Mock(name="m1")
 | |
|         m2 = Mock(name="m2")
 | |
|         m3 = Mock(name="m3")
 | |
|         cache = LruCache(2)
 | |
| 
 | |
|         cache.set("key1", "value", callbacks=[m1])
 | |
|         cache.set("key2", "value", callbacks=[m2])
 | |
| 
 | |
|         self.assertEquals(m1.call_count, 0)
 | |
|         self.assertEquals(m2.call_count, 0)
 | |
|         self.assertEquals(m3.call_count, 0)
 | |
| 
 | |
|         cache.set("key3", "value", callbacks=[m3])
 | |
| 
 | |
|         self.assertEquals(m1.call_count, 1)
 | |
|         self.assertEquals(m2.call_count, 0)
 | |
|         self.assertEquals(m3.call_count, 0)
 | |
| 
 | |
|         cache.set("key3", "value")
 | |
| 
 | |
|         self.assertEquals(m1.call_count, 1)
 | |
|         self.assertEquals(m2.call_count, 0)
 | |
|         self.assertEquals(m3.call_count, 0)
 | |
| 
 | |
|         cache.get("key2")
 | |
| 
 | |
|         self.assertEquals(m1.call_count, 1)
 | |
|         self.assertEquals(m2.call_count, 0)
 | |
|         self.assertEquals(m3.call_count, 0)
 | |
| 
 | |
|         cache.set("key1", "value", callbacks=[m1])
 | |
| 
 | |
|         self.assertEquals(m1.call_count, 1)
 | |
|         self.assertEquals(m2.call_count, 0)
 | |
|         self.assertEquals(m3.call_count, 1)
 | |
| 
 | |
| 
 | |
| class LruCacheSizedTestCase(unittest.TestCase):
 | |
| 
 | |
|     def test_evict(self):
 | |
|         cache = LruCache(5, size_callback=len)
 | |
|         cache["key1"] = [0]
 | |
|         cache["key2"] = [1, 2]
 | |
|         cache["key3"] = [3]
 | |
|         cache["key4"] = [4]
 | |
| 
 | |
|         self.assertEquals(cache["key1"], [0])
 | |
|         self.assertEquals(cache["key2"], [1, 2])
 | |
|         self.assertEquals(cache["key3"], [3])
 | |
|         self.assertEquals(cache["key4"], [4])
 | |
|         self.assertEquals(len(cache), 5)
 | |
| 
 | |
|         cache["key5"] = [5, 6]
 | |
| 
 | |
|         self.assertEquals(len(cache), 4)
 | |
|         self.assertEquals(cache.get("key1"), None)
 | |
|         self.assertEquals(cache.get("key2"), None)
 | |
|         self.assertEquals(cache["key3"], [3])
 | |
|         self.assertEquals(cache["key4"], [4])
 | |
|         self.assertEquals(cache["key5"], [5, 6])
